Windows Vista won't go past the welcome screen on my Compaq laptop. It keeps cycling back to a safe mode option. It runs in safe mode. I've tried to restore to a previous point and to last known good point, but no luck. Unfortunately I do not have restore disks. Any suggestions?
 
#2 ·
Download the ISO image for the Vista Recovery CD and burn the image using IMGBurn in my signature. Boot off of the newly created CD and choose Fix Your Computer. Get to the Command Prompt and type chkdsk /R and press enter. The Check Disk utility will try and fix any errors.

In the Bios isCD/DVD drive is First boot device, and you have burned the Image with IMGBurn. Then either the disc is not bootable or the CD/DVD drive is not reading it. Try the disc on another computer. If it doesn't boot, then that disc is not bootable. Make sure you downloaded a bootable ISO file. If it does boot on another computer, then the CD/DVD drive on the troubled computer is not reading the disc, try a different drive.
